Notes for MILLIE BELLE PARKER: Millie wrote the following in 1962 (she rented a typewriter to gainstrength after a broken wrist). ' My parents who lived in Crown Point, IN, left their farm and went toIowa. Mother drove one covered wagon, father the other. Mother waspregnant with me at that time. Father built a home and shortly after, Iwas born (Sac City, Iowa), Aug. 19, 1876. There were many Indians, andother problems, the family sold out, packed the wagons and went back tothe farm in Indiana. I went to a one-room school until I was 8 thenFather sold the farm and moved to Hammond, IN. When I was 14, I wasapprenticed to a Dressmaker. I turned 15, then met John Timberlake (hewas almost 20). We were married Christmas Eve 1891, Hammond, IN.' The first 3 children, Pearl, Hazel and Walter were born in Indiana. ByFeb. 1899 the family was in Wheeling, WV. Marie, Earl, John & Louis wereborn there. The baby Harry came along 7 years after Louis (in 1914) andwas born in Newport, KY. Millie kept a diary from time to time, an entry from 1924: Month of JulyI went to work on the North American Boat between Chicago & Buffalo, NY. In 1929 says she and Harry were living alone, she is working a punchpress, living near Wheaton, IL. Then, in May1929 most of the familywent to Albuquerque they left there in July and went to TX. In 1931they were traveling cross-country again. Ken Hartlerode was with them,in June they were in CA, they camped out, worked odd jobs, picked fruit,etc. An entry for Apr. 29, 1932 says they left Gary, IN, camped ontheir way? On Oct. 18, 1932 they again left Wheaton, IL - on the 23rdthey blew a tire in the Ford and it overturned & was totaled, she andMabel slightly hurt. Bill & Gene came for them and by Nov. 7 were inAlabama there Lewis & Goldie were living. By 1934 most of the familywas in Pacoima, CA. She talks about going to Mint Canyon to go panningfor gold. There is a photo showing Pearl, Will, their Gene; Millie;Louis, Goldie, their Pearl and Sonny - they are sitting in from of 2 oldautos wearing old clothes. The women have jeans on, etc. Aunt Pearl sent me a kit from her Mother, Millie. It is made of felt,has a thimble, needles and a very old pair of scissors. Millie workedin a place in Cincinnati, OH and 6 pair of the scissors came to the shopfrom Germany, she bought all 6 pair to give to her 6 children. From DowCo., last shipment as WWI was starting. Funeral Services Noble's Chapel of Memories, November 8, 1969 - 1:00 PM.,Officiant, Rev. George Rowlett, Music - Rose Garber. Pall Bearers: WalterW. Einsele, Eugene J. Sweeney, Sr., Bernie Timberlake, Robert Timberlake,Charles Hartlerode, Walter Timberlake, Fred Timberlake. Millie is buried in Valhalla Memorial Park. Lot #2. Section 924, BlockA. I have the Grant Deed for Burial Plots for Millie and Marie. On Millie's 80th Birthday, August 19, 1956, there was a large familyreunion held at her home (behind Pearl & Will's house) - there were 51attending. Note*Sarah Ann Parker was the second daughter born of Silas and Olive (Lake) Parker. She was born on the first day of December, 1839 in Chenango County, New York. Her Father’s father was Hymen Parker and Hyman’s wife’s name was Emily Allen, her maiden name. Col. Ethan Allen of New York great-grand daughter was the great grandmother of Sarah (Parker) Barney and her married sister Jenny (Parker) Adams, also Nancy (Parker) Crandell and Hyman and Henry Parker. After moving to Seattle, Washington with her husband, Sarah Ann Parker joined Stevens Relief Corps, G.A.R. in Seattle, Washington about 1891 and was President of it in 1893. She lost her left eye through an operation in 1908. At the time of her husband's death in Seattle the 27th of July, 1907, they were living at 1608 1st Ave. N. in Seattle. Sarah owned a piece of property in Seattle, described as 'Lot 4, Block 12, Bigelow's Supplementary Addition', which she rented the above property for $15.00 per month. After her husband’s death in 1907, she lived with her daughter, May Viola (Barney) Snyder for three years. She then went to the Veteran's Home at Retsil, Kitsap County, Washington (see map where Retsil is in her scrapbook) where she lived for three years after which she returned and lived with her daughter, May Viola until she died on September 22, 1928 in Seattle, Washington being 88 years old. --- From the personal Memoirs of May Viola Snyder) Barney.Sarah is buried at Mount Pleasant Cemetery on Queen Ann Hill, 700 W.Raye St. in Seattle, King County, Washington. There is no gravestone in the Snyder Plot. Sarah's pictures are in her scrapbook. More notes for SARAH ANN PARKER: Their children were: Etta Belle b. 4/11/1857, d. 10/1857. May Viola Barney b. Sept. 8, 1861, m. Alfred M. Snyder, Sept 8, 1878. Their Children: Ray, Roy, Hazel, Lottie(who married Fred Monk). She is in the 1870 Census for Sac, Sac Co., Iowa.
More notes for Sarah Parker: Lineal Descent Aurelius Barney, was the first son of Winship Barney and Mary Barney. He was born in Jamestown, Niagara County, New York, U.S.A., on May 13,1833. He was united in marriage on April 1856 at Decatur, Van Buren County,Michigan, U.S.A. to Sarah A. Parker who was born Dec. 1, 1839 in Chenango Co., N.Y. State and was the second daughter of Silas Parker and Olive M.Lake.
Aurelius and Sarah (Parker) Barney's children were: Etta Belle Barney b. 11 Apr. 1857 and died sevenmonths later. Mary Viola Barney, b. 08 Sept. 1861 and diedMarch 24, 1841 In the fall of 1865 Aurelius Barney moved to Sac County, Iowa with his wife and four year old daughter May Viola, and engaged in farming. In1872 he moved to Sac City, and engaged in teaming. He lost his left arm about 1879 or so from infection caused by bad blood contracted in th eCivil War duty (1864 to 1865). He enlisted from Van Burien County,Michigan, on the 5th day of March 1864 to serve 3 years or during the war, and was mustered into the U.S. service at Kalamazoo, Michigan on the 28th day of March 1864, as a Private of Capt. John Andrew's Company 'D', 66th Regiment Illinois Volunteer Infantry, Colonel Patrick K. Burke commanding. He moved to Portland, Oregon in 1887, and to Seattle, Wash. in the summer of 1887. He joined Stevens Post, G.A.R. June 10, 1890.Returned to Iowa in 1888 and sold his farm. He died in July 27, 1907 being 74 years of age and is buried at Mt. Pleasant Cemetery, Seattle,Wash. Sarah A. Parker was the second daughter of Silas and Olive Lake Parker.She was born on the 1st day of Dec. 1839 in Chenango Co., New York State.

Note*Son of Henry & Susan (Angell) Parkhurst gr son of Timothy & Hannah (Walker) Parkhurst gr gr son of Jonathan Parkhurst son of Henry and Susan (Angell) Parkhurst. He was the eighth in descentfrom George Parkhurst of Watertown and Boston (1640-1655). He wasactive in raising troops in the civil war and was captain and brevetmajor in the commissary department. From 1880 to 1883 he was IndianAgent at the Lower Brule Agency in Dakota. [Weaver Genealogy, p.104]
